What term describes the continuation of a visual sensation.
LiRa [457]

Answer:

Afterimage.

Explanation:

An afterimage describes the continuation of a visual sensation after removal of the stimulus. For example, when you stare briefly at the sun and then look away from it, you may still perceive a spot of light although the stimulus (the sun) has been removed.
